    Which channel should my Philips TV be on to see Samsung DVDs?
    My mum has a Philips TV and a Samsung DVD player. Both work fine. I have just put a DVD in, and I can see it playing, however I cannot find the channel or screen I need to be able to watch it.

    I have pressed the AV button and can't find the DVD option, but it's obviously plugged in as it's playing the DVD As far as I can tell everything is plugged in. Any ideas?

    Re: Which channel should my Philips TV be on to see Samsung DVDs?
    Depends on how the DVD is connected to the TV. It may be on an input with a name like HDMI, Composite, External, RGB. You might just need to try the different sources and see what works.

    Re: Which channel should my Philips TV be on to see Samsung DVDs?
    OK the red, white and yellow cables are plugged into the TV and connected to the red, white and yellow cables in the DVD player so I don't know why I can't find the screen.

    Re: Which channel should my Philips TV be on to see Samsung DVDs?
    If that's the only connection it's using it's likely to be an AV or Composite connection (or possibly called Ext or External).

    If both the DVD player and TV supported HDMI then that's a better thing to connect with but the Yellow, Red and White cables should work.
